故事

At the base of this altarpiece Titian did something he had not done before. He painted a small cartouche with the date, 1520, and his own name beside that of the man who paid for it, a Dalmatian merchant named Luigi Gozzi who traded out of Ancona. It is the earliest picture Titian both signed and dated, made while he was still building his reputation in Venice and taking commissions down the Adriatic coast. Gozzi had it placed on the high altar of the church of San Francesco ad Alto. Titian gives the Virgin and Child a sky of moving cloud and sets Saint Francis and the kneeling merchant into a composition that already tilts and turns rather than sitting still.
